One of the different “manufacturing consent” roles of the capitalist state media is to inure masses of people to the lethal insanity of the capitalist-imperialist system.  Let’s call it manufacturing enurement.[1]

Inure (enure in British English) is a clever and underestimated word.  Merriam Webster online defines it as follows: “to accustom people to accept something undesirable as in ‘children inured to violence.’”

Microsoft Word’s thesaurus function brings up these words as related and similar to “inure”: harden, toughen, accustom, season, habituate, acclimatize, desensitize, naturalize.

I might add “deaden” and “normalize.”

We are seeing this key mass media function — manufacturing enurement — in operation quite a bit these days.
